Tom perrotta was born in newark, new jersey and raised in garwood, new jersey, where he spent his entire childhood, and was raised roman catholic. His father was an italian immigrant postal worker, whose parents emigrated from a village near avellino, campania, and his mother is an albanianitalian immigrant former secretary, who stayed home to raise him along with his older brother. The billions left behind are all touched by the loss of loved ones in the sudden departure, compounded by the significant social and philosophical concerns and implications of what it means to be left behind, when others were chosen. The leftovers is a 2011 novel by american author tom perrotta chronicling life on earth after a rapturelike event takes some and leaves others behind.
